About Valspar Parlour Taupe

At LRV 62.8, Parlour Taupe is a light color that bounces daylight around a room without tipping into stark white. Its orange und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. It holds its undertone in most exposures, which is what makes light shades like this so forgiving room to room.

Parlour Taupe is an easy whole-room color for living spaces and bedrooms, and light enough to carry onto trim or a ceiling if you want a soft, seamless look. Greige-leaning neutrals like this are the safe whole-home choice when you want warmth without committing to a color.

Valspar Parlour Taupe Equivalents at Other Brands

Matching Parlour Taupe from a different paint counter? Below is the single closest color in each major US deck and how close it really is. Remember that any paint store can also custom-tint Valspar 7003-1 directly — these equivalents are for when you'd rather stay inside one brand's own deck.

Sherwin-Williams Equivalent of Parlour Taupe

The closest Sherwin-Williams equivalent of Parlour Taupe is Rivers Edge (SW 7517). At ΔE 0.43 the two are indistinguishable on a wall — it carries the same warm red-orange undertone and sits at the same lightness (LRV 63 vs 62.8). If Sherwin-Williams is your counter, order Rivers Edge and you'll get the same color. See the full Rivers Edge swatch →
